Description
Security for Containers and Kubernetes provides you with a framework to follow numerous hands-on strategies for measuring, analyzing, and preventing threats and vulnerabilities in continuous integration and continuous delivery pipelines, pods, containers, and Kubernetes clusters. The book brings together various solutions that can empower agile teams to proactively monitor, safeguard, and counteract attacks, vulnerabilities, and misconfigurations across the entire DevOps process. These solutions encompass critical tasks such as reviewing and protecting pods, container clusters, container runtime, authorization policies, addressing container security issues, ensuring secure deployment and migration, and fortifying continuous integration and continuous delivery workflows. Furthermore, the book helps you in developing a robust container security strategy and provides guidance on conducting Kubernetes environment testing. It concludes by covering the advantages of service mesh, DevSecOps methodologies, and expert advice for mitigating misconfiguration during the implementation of containerization and Kubernetes. By the end of the book, you will have the knowledge and expertise to strengthen the overall security of your container-based applications.
